  • The design is open and doesn't feel cramped which is good, and you've got your optin box right at the top, also good. You might want to offer them a free video (you're the expert, so show them) or series of videos focusing on a specific problem they are having in addition to your newsletter.

    The trick with this is to make sure they're not too long. Short and sweet is the order of the day. This helps you brand yourself as the expert and puts a face and voice to the website, which is always good, as you need to stand out from everyone else.

    Something to consider here is that Adwords, as you've said is a very fast method of getting traffic, but you have to be very careful how you set up your ad campaigns, what keywords you target and so on. You'll want to do a small test campaign to see how your first ad performs before going "all in." If you're not sure about this, there are many Warriors on here that are certified Adwords experts.

      I think you need to redesign the content. Google adwords can be tough sometimes due to their landing page standards. It seems that your page is 'google friendly' but you will have to work hard to increase conversions.

      You need to redo your headline. I typically aim for around 17 words in the headline and something specific. Like "How to add 349 new blog posts without having to a lift a single finger."

      '349' is more specific.

      Also, I think your bio should be more focused on your offer and less about you. You are striving for the opt in... not striving to get them to know more about you.

      Focus the entire content on driving that opt in, but your main focus right now should be on the headline, bio box and...

      There should be better opt-in form at the bottom of the page for those who scroll down.

      I would change the "FREE content and Marketing Tips" to something more specific as well. SPECIFICITY is key.

      I would change the photo of you as well. It looks like the photo needed more lighting, particularly on the right side of your face.

      Sorry. A lot of changes. But to be blunt nothing compelled me to stay on the page or read.
